Error message when trying to open Topaz Adjust plug-in

I have Elements v9 running on a Windows 11 PC and use the Topaz Adjust v5.1.0 plug in on a regular basis. This combination has served me well for a good few years with no problems but today
when I load a photo into Elements and then try to open Topaz I get the error message "IPC Memory in use or image size too big for the program". I have never come across this error before. Checked in Windows Task Manager but nothing seems to be amiss there regarding memory. The file size is not too big as I have worked on files of a similar size for years without an issue. I have tried closing everything down but when I open up Elements and try to go through the process again I get the same error. Anyone come across this problem before?
 
From everything I have read on the net, it's said that this is a Topaz issue. Please try contacting them. Thanks.
